The Shift to Digital Banking
In recent years, there has been a drastic shift towards digital banking in India. The convenience and efficiency provided by digital banking solutions have made them immensely popular among consumers. SBI has recognized this trend and heavily invested in technology to enhance its digital offerings. Software developers are integral to this process, creating robust applications that allow users to perform transactions online seamlessly.
Developers at SBI are tasked with building and maintaining online banking platforms and mobile applications that are not only user-friendly but also secure. The introduction of SBI YONO, a one-stop solution for banking, shopping, and lifestyle needs, exemplifies the impact of software development on enhancing customer experience. With features catering to a wide range of customer demands—from accessing bank accounts to booking travel—such applications are transforming how customers interact with banks.
Enhancing Security Protocols
As digital banking flourishes, so do the threats associated with it. Cybersecurity is a top concern for both banks and their customers. Software developers play a pivotal role in safeguarding sensitive financial information through innovative security measures. SBI, being a major player in the banking sector, invests significantly in developing secure software solutions that can withstand potential cyber threats.
By implementing multi-factor authentication (MFA), encryption protocols, and real-time fraud detection systems, developers ensure that customers’ data is protected. Regular updates and security patches designed by software teams help mitigate vulnerabilities, thereby instilling customer confidence in digital banking platforms.
